I just had my struts replaced last June, and at the time, the service manager said that my strut mounts, etc were fine. A few months later I noticed a slight clunk up front when I turned the steering wheel or drove over small bumps/cracks with the left front wheel. Another trip to the dealer, but they couldn't find anything wrong. As the weather has gotten colder, the noise has been more persistent, but it does come and go.
Then early this last week the noise got more intense, it's now a solid metallic thunk over LF bumps or with large body motions (the cars, not mine). What did your strut mount failure sound like?
I'd been hoping to upgrade the TCA bushing to Abbott ones, now I'm afraid I may have to put that money towards this repair.
